Civil Service North of Ireland Cricket Club Ground, Stormont, Belfast, Northern Ireland
Stormont is a first-class cricket ground in Belfast, Northern Ireland. It is one of three ODI grounds in Ireland (the others being the Clontarf and Malahide in Dublin). The ground was established in 1949 and saw its first ODI in June 2006: the inaugural ODI match for the Irish cricket team, against England.
